The iPhone 16 Plus is now available at its lowest price point since launch, with multiple retailers offering significant discounts through trade-in programs and carrier deals. As of April 2026, consumers looking to upgrade can find competitive pricing across major U.S. Retailers, including Apple’s official store, Best Buy, and AT&T, each providing varying incentives based on device trade-ins and financing options.
Apple’s official U.S. Store currently offers between $35 and $685 off a new iPhone 16 or iPhone 16 Plus when trading in an iPhone 8 or newer model, with 0% financing available for qualified buyers. The promotion includes free shipping and applies to purchases made in the United States or Puerto Rico. Notably, iPhone 16 models sold in these regions do not include a physical SIM tray and rely exclusively on eSIM for activation, a detail confirmed in Apple’s official product documentation.
Best Buy lists the iPhone 16 Plus in a range of colors and carrier configurations, allowing customers to select unlocked or carrier-specific models directly through its online platform. Whereas the retailer does not specify exact discount amounts in its public listings, it participates in Apple’s broader trade-in ecosystem, which enables customers to receive credit toward new purchases when returning eligible devices.
AT&T promotes the iPhone 16 Plus with advanced features, including a larger display and improved battery life, alongside what it describes as “best deals for everyone.” The carrier’s website highlights availability for both new and existing customers, though specific promotional terms such as trade-in values or monthly installment plans are not detailed in the publicly accessible product page.
All iPhone 16 Plus models sold in the U.S. Market as of April 2026 are eSIM-only, meaning they lack a physical SIM card slot. This design change, first introduced with the iPhone 14 lineup in certain markets, has now been standardized across all iPhone 16 series devices sold in the United States and Puerto Rico. Users wishing to activate service internationally must ensure their carrier supports eSIM provisioning or utilize a travel eSIM if the device is unlocked.
For travelers, Apple notes that international roaming options may be available through home carriers, and unlocked iPhone 16 Plus devices can leverage local eSIM plans abroad where supported. This functionality allows users to maintain connectivity without swapping physical SIM cards, though availability depends on destination country carriers and their eSIM offerings.
